html {margin: 0; padding: 0; width: 100%; height: 100%}
body {padding: 0px 20px; margin: 0px; height: 100%}
img {border: none}
table {padding: 0px}
td {vertical-align: top}
form {margin: 0px; padding: 0px}
.a {height: 22px; vertical-align: middle; color: #FFFFFF; font: bold 9pt Arial; padding-left: 7px; text-decoration: none}
.a:hover {height: 22px; vertical-align: middle; color: #FFFFFF; font: bold 9pt Arial; padding-left: 7px; text-decoration: underlined}
.all {position: relative; width: 100%; height: 100%}
.left {padding: 5px 15px 135px 0px}
.right {width: 190px; padding: 5px 0px 135px 0px; background: #eaeaea; text-align: center}
.t_header {width: 100%; font: normal 9pt Arial}
.t_header td {padding-bottom: 4px}
.t_header a {color: #6a6a6a; margin-right: 7px}
.h_link {text-align: right}
.h_link a {margin: 0px}
.c_header {width: 100%}
.c_h_left {width: 190px}
.c_h_right {text-align: center; vertical-align: middle}
.h_menu {width: 100%; background: #959595; height: 30px; margin-bottom: 8px}
.h_menu td {vertical-align: middle !important; font: bold 9pt Arial; text-align: center}
.h_menu a {color: #ffffff; text-decoration: none}
.h_menu a:hover {color: #efeaea}
.h_menu .act a {color: #990005 !important}
.h_news {width: 100%; font: bold 9pt Arial; background: #6a6a6a}
.h_news a {color: #FFFFFF; text-decoration: none}
.h_news img {display: block; width: 70px; height: 70px; border: solid 1px #FFFFFF; margin: 0px auto 8px auto}
.h_news td {text-align: center; padding: 23px 0px 10px 0px}
.h_bot {width: 100%; background: #959595; height: 32px}
.h_bot td {vertical-align: middle}
.h_bot input {width: 405px; border: solid 1px #232323; height: 22px}
:root .h_bot input, * HTML .h_bot input {height: 19px}
.s_but {width: 55px !important; background: url(../images/but1.gif) 50% 50% no-repeat; margin-left: 5px}
:root .s_but, * HTML .s_but {height: 23px !important}
.h_bot form {background: url(../images/search.jpg) 7px 3px no-repeat; padding-left: 35px !important}
.time {text-align: right; color: #FFFFFF; font: bold 9pt Arial; padding-right: 5px}
.h_pogoda {width: 100%; height: 46px; font: normal 9pt Arial; color: #990005}
.h_pogoda td {padding-bottom: 5px; vertical-align: middle}
.h_p_right {text-align: right}
.center {width: 100%}
.c_left {width: 270px; padding-right: 15px}
.c_zagl {height: 22px; background: #959595; vertical-align: middle; color: #FFFFFF; font: bold 9pt Arial; padding-left: 7px}
.c_zagl a {color: #FFFFFF; text-decoration:none}
.telo {padding: 10px 0px}
.l_news {font: bold 8pt Arial; color: #1e1e1e; margin: 0px 8px}
.l_news1 {padding: 10px 0px 0px 0px; margin: 0px; font: bold 8pt Arial}
.l_news span {color: #990005; padding: 0px 5px}
.l_news a {color: #6a6a6a; text-decoration: none}
.l_news a:hover {text-decoration: underline}
.opros {margin: 12px 0px 0px 0px; color: #959595; font: normal 9pt Arial; width: 100%}
.opros table {width: 100%}
.o_zagl {font: bold 9pt Arial; color: #990005; padding: 0px 0px 13px 15px}
.opros td {vertical-align: middle}
.inp {padding-left: 15px; width: 10px}
.o_but {padding: 15px 0px 5px 0px}
.o_but input {width: 121px; height: 28px; border: none; margin-left: 6px}
.o_but1 {background: url(../images/o_but1.gif) 0% 0% no-repeat; float: left}
.o_but2 {display: block; float: right; text-decoration: none !important; width: 121px; height: 28px; border: none; margin-right: 10px; background: url(../images/o_but2.gif) 0% 0% no-repeat}
* HTML .o_but2 {margin-right: 5px}
.calendar {margin: 0px auto; font: normal 8pt Verdana; color: #000000}
.calendar a {color: #606060}
.calendar a:hover {text-decoration: none}
.weekday {color: #606060}
.c_zagl2 {font: bold  8pt Verdana; text-align: center}
.c_zagl2 a {text-decoration: none}
.c_zagl2 span {padding: 0px 12px}
.tema_dna {width: 100%; font: bold 9pt/11pt Arial !important; color: #3b3b3b}
.tema_dna_cap {margin: 0px; padding: 0px; font: bold 13.5pt Arial}
.t_data {color: #990005; padding: 3px 0px 7px 0px}
.i_data {color: #990005; font: bold 9pt Arial; padding: 0px 0px 15px 0px}
.tema_dna img {margin: 3px 12px 5px 0px; float: left}
.t_podr {padding: 13px 0px 2px 0px; font: bold 9pt/11pt Arial; vertical-align: middle;}
.t_podr a {color: #3b3b3b}
.t_podr a:hover {text-decoration: none}
.indikator {width: 100%; margin-top: 5px}
.indikator table {width: 100%; font: bold 9pt Arial; color: #990005}
.indikator table td {height: 30px; vertical-align: middle}
.indikator table img {margin-bottom: -3px; margin-left: 3px}
.grafik {padding: 5px 10px 0px 40px; width: 185px}
.i_right {text-align: right}
.inner {width: 100%; font: normal 12pt Arial; color: #3b3b3b}
.inner td {padding: 0px 10px}
.inner h1 {font: normal 24pt Arial; margin: 0px; padding: 0px}
.inner h2 {font: bold 11pt Arial; margin: 0px; padding: 15px 0px}
.inner table {width: 100%; font: bold 9pt Arial; margin-bottom: 15px}
.inner table span {display: block; padding-top: 15px}
.inner table a {color: #959595; font: bold 9pt Arial}
.inner table a:hover {text-decoration: none}
.right table {margin-top: -5px; width: 100%; margin-bottom: 25px}
.r_top {background: #FFFFFF; height: 8px; width: 189px}
.r_cent {width: 189px; text-align: center; font: normal 9pt/10pt Arial; background: #959595; padding-bottom: 3px}
.r_cent a {color: #6a0508}
.r_cent a:hover {text-decoration: none}
.footer {width: 100%; position: relative; margin-top: -135px; height: 135px}
.footer a:hover {text-decoration: none}
.f_bot {background: #6a6a6a; height: 92px; color: #FFFFFF; font: normal 9pt Arial; vertical-align: middle; text-align: center}
.f_b_right a, .f_bot a {color: #FFFFFF}
.f_bot a {margin-right: 20px}
.f_bot span {padding-left: 20px}
.f_bot span a {color: #dddddd; margin: 0px}
.f_top {padding-right: 205px; font: bold 7.5pt Arial; height: 38px}
.f_top a {color: #6a6a6a}
.f_top table {border-top: solid 2px #e3e3e3; width: 100%}
.f_top table td {width: 11.6%; text-align: center; padding-top: 7px}
.f_b_right {color: #FFFFFF; font: normal 9pt Arial; width: 189px; text-align: center; vertical-align: middle; background: #6a6a6a}
table{
border:0px;
border-collapse:collapse;
}

table td{
padding:0px;
}
.category {
	color: #727272;
	font-size: 11px;
	font-family: tahoma;
	padding-top: 15px;
}
.category a {
	color: #4b719e;
	text-decoration:none;
}
.category a:hover {
	text-decoration: underline;
	}
.slink {
	color: #717171;
	font-size: 11px;
	font-family: tahoma;
}
.slink a:active,
.slink a:visited,
.slink a:link {
	color: #E34000;
	text-decoration:none;
	}

.slink a:hover {
	color: #E34000;
	text-decoration: underline;
	}
.copy {
	color: #727272;
	font-size: 11px;
	font-family: tahoma;
	padding: 5px;
}
.skin {
	font-size: 11px;
	font-family: tahoma;
	padding-left: 60px;
}
.skin select {
	font-size: 11px;
	font-family: tahoma;
}

.copy a:active,
.copy a:visited,
.copy a:link {
	color: #727272;
	text-decoration:none;
	}

.copy a:hover {
	color: #727272;
	text-decoration: underline;
	}
.ltitle {
	color: #E34000;
	font-size: 18px;
	font-family: tahoma;
	font-weight: bold;
	padding-left: 6px;
	padding-top:  11px;
}
.stext {
	color: #727272;
	font-size: 11px;
	font-family: tahoma;
}
.stext a:active,
.stext a:visited,
.stext a:link {
	color: #E34000;
	text-decoration:none;
	}

.stext a:hover {
	color: #E34000;
	text-decoration: underline;
	}
.ntitle {
	color: #888888;
	font-size: 18px;
	font-family: tahoma;
	font-weight: bold;
	padding-left: 6px;
	padding-top:  11px;
}
.ctitle {
	color: #888888;
	font-size: 12px;
	font-family: tahoma;
	padding-left: 6px;
	padding-top:  18px;
}
.ctitle a {
	color: #4b719e;
	text-decoration:none;
}
.ctitle a:hover {
	text-decoration: underline;
	}
.news {
	FONT: 10pt Verdana; 
	text-align:justify;
}
.news a {
	color: #4b719e;
	text-decoration:none;
}
.news a:hover {
	text-decoration: underline;
	}
.userstop {
	font-family:Tahoma;
	font-size:11px;
	color:#606D77;
}
.userstop thead {
	font-family:Tahoma;
	font-size:11px;
    font-weight: bold;
	color: rgb(71,117,165);
}
.userstop td {
	padding:3px;
}
.userstop a {
	color: #4b719e;
	text-decoration:none;
}
.userstop a:hover {
	text-decoration: underline;
	}
